Output 23d32acc2902e13eeb59965dbd9db659743928f0d2e42f75972824162cc044ec:1

value
10138851
script pubkey
OP_0 OP_PUSHBYTES_20 a6054de1bc3aa8bc8d810dab88a9c7d1dbc60d91
address
bc1q5cz5mcdu825tervppk4c32w868duvrv3s6pd60
transaction
23d32acc2902e13eeb59965dbd9db659743928f0d2e42f75972824162cc044ec
confirmations
147758
spent
true